Which State is Best for Your LLC?
Wyoming, Delaware, and New Mexico are three of the most popular states for LLC formation. Each offers unique advantages depending on your business needs.
Wyoming
Best for: Privacy-focused founders. No state income tax, anonymous LLCs allowed, low $60 annual fee. Filing fee: $100.
Delaware
Best for: Venture-backed startups and investors. Well-established legal system, no state income tax for out-of-state LLCs. Filing fee: $110, annual fee: $300.
New Mexico
Best for: Budget-conscious founders. Lowest cost option with $50 filing fee and no annual report requirement. Anonymous LLCs allowed.
